The Dietary Supplement Formulator is responsible for providing scientific and technical expertise including R&D functions necessary for new product development, evaluating efficacy of products, and identifying opportunities to improve products.
Essential Functions:
- Develop new formulations/products/delivery systems factoring in cost, organoleptic evaluations, competitive advantages, and new technologies
- Evaluate potential new ingredients for efficacy and compatibility with ingredient matrix
- Create benchtop/pilot samples and provide technical solutions for manufacturing scale thru commercialization
- Develop methodologies and run analytical assays for evaluating efficacy of existing formulations/products and provide scientifically sound recommendations for enhancing formulations
- Draft marketing claims based on results of assays
Additional/Minor Functions:
- Review scientific journals for substantiation of ingredients and product marketing claim
Knowledge and Skill Requirements:
- Excellent interpersonal communication skills including presentation skills, and multitask ability
- Must have the ability to work in a fast-paced environment
- Strong attention to detail
- Must be able to work independently.
- Previous experience in analytical chemistry using various laboratory equipment and techniques (HPLC, spectrophotometry, spectroscopy, protein separation, wet chemistry, enzyme assays, microbiology etc).
- Previous experience with product formulation and assay development.
- General understanding of Good Manufacturing Practices and GLPs
- Familiarity with Food Chemical Codex / USP compendial methods

Education/Experience:
- Master’s degree in Biochemistry, Chemistry or other science discipline, plus a minimum of 5 years of experience in R&D or product development within the dietary supplement industry, OR
- Bachelor’s degree in Biochemistry, Chemistry or other science discipline, plus a minimum of 8 years of experience in R&D or product development within the dietary supplement industry
- Knowledge and experience with 21 CFR 111
- Prior experience with flavoring a plus
- Prior experience in the Food and Beverage industry a plus
